The Haber 660 is a 23.46ft gaffhead sloop designed by Janusz Konkol/Henryk Brylski and built in fiberglass by Haber Yachts since 2005.

The Haber 660 is a moderate weight sailboat which is a reasonably good performer. It is reasonably stable / stiff and has a low righting capability if capsized. It is best suited as a day-boat.
